Connecting via Wi-Fi

Wireless connection is the most convenient method in 2026. Follow these steps to connect your printer to your Wi-Fi network:

  • Turn on your Canon Pixma MG3620.
  • Press the Wi-Fi button on the printer until the Wi-Fi indicator flashes.
  • Navigate to the printer’s control panel and select Wireless Setup.
  • Choose your Wi-Fi network from the list of available networks.
  • Enter your Wi-Fi password when prompted.
  • Wait for the Wi-Fi indicator to stay solid, indicating a successful connection.

Connecting Devices

Connecting a Windows PC

After installing the drivers, add your printer through the Windows Settings:

  • Open Settings > Devices > Printers & Scanners.
  • Click Add a printer or scanner.
  • Select your Canon Pixma MG3620 from the list and click Add device.

Connecting a Smartphone or Tablet

Use the Canon PRINT app, compatible with Android and iOS devices, to connect wirelessly:

  • Download and install the Canon PRINT app from your device’s app store.
  • Open the app and follow the on-screen instructions to detect your printer.
  • Select your printer and complete the setup process.
